What factors should I consider when deciding what kind of litter to buy for my cats litter box?

With all of the brands and varieties to choose from, selecting a litter can be daunting. I have come up with some tips to help you make a decision in regards to litter features:

  • materials
  • appeal to your cat
  • ease of use
  • cost
  • scent
  • environmentally friendly
  • scoop or throw away
  • flushable
  • dust

Is it better to get a covered or uncovered litter box for my cat?

I prefer uncovered litter boxes. Some cats may become claustrophobic in a covered litter box, giving them a sense of being trapped. Although covered litter boxes may seem like an appealing method of reducing odors throughout your home, consider how your cat will feel. A cats sense of smell is much stronger and more sensitive than ours. Lastly, covered litter boxes can trap a lot of dust. This may seem advantageous; however it is quite the opposite. The dust can be very difficult on your cats lungs and become very unhealthy.

My cat has suddenly stopped using his litter box. Why would this be? How can I get him to return to the litter box?

Is there any chance you have recently switched brands of litter? Cats can be extremely particular when it comes to what kind of litter you put in their litter box. If you find one that works, you should stick with it. No need to fix something that isn't broken.
